Output 221e6dc7a63ed8f8f7ca3ec455e2ae33eb86bce87761b11087e9cd0549fb0cc2:0

value
150680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a021cfa50969b25dcde81b487f40a3b39742a1 OP_EQUAL
address
3JFN4SHBcJnF7pSG6zYVLmgxLEoPu1ryPN
transaction
221e6dc7a63ed8f8f7ca3ec455e2ae33eb86bce87761b11087e9cd0549fb0cc2
confirmations
3189
spent
true